What is Drostanolone?

Drostanolone, also known as Masteron, is an anabolic androgenic steroid (AAS) that was first developed in the 1950s. It is derived from dihydrotestosterone (DHT) and is classified as a Schedule III controlled substance in the United States. Drostanolone is available in two forms – drostanolone propionate and drostanolone enanthate – with the former being more commonly used due to its shorter half-life.

Drostanolone is primarily used in the treatment of breast cancer in women and as a cutting agent in bodybuilding. However, it has gained popularity among athletes for its ability to increase muscle mass, strength, and endurance.

Side Effects of Drostanolone

While drostanolone may have positive effects on athletic performance, it is important to note that it also comes with potential side effects. These include:

  • Acne
  • Hair loss
  • Increased aggression
  • High blood pressure
  • Liver toxicity
  • Suppression of natural testosterone production

It is also worth mentioning that the use of drostanolone, like any other AAS, is banned by most sports organizations and can result in disqualification and sanctions if detected in drug tests.
